auto_ptr for singleton pattern
<br />Singleton.h中代码<br />#ifndef SINGLETON_H_
#define SINGLETON_H_
#include <memory>
class Singleton {
private:
Singleton();
static std::auto_ptr<Singleton> apSingle;
public:
virtual ~Singleton();
void func();
static Singleton& instance(
原创
2010-12-19 01:37:00 ·
289 阅读 ·
0 评论